FAQ's of New Sewage SS304 Automatic Draining Sludge Decanter Centrifuge:


Q: How does the automatic draining sludge decanter centrifuge operate in sewage sludge dewatering processes?

A: The machine utilizes centrifugal force to separate water from sludge, spinning at 3200 RPM inside a polished SS304 drum. Its fully automatic PLC control system continuously monitors and manages the dewatering process, ensuring effective and consistent performance with minimal manual input.

Q: What are the benefits of using a SS304 decanter centrifuge for sewage treatment plants?

A: SS304 stainless steel construction provides superior corrosion resistance and durability. Combined with efficient sludge dewatering and automatic continuous discharge, this translates to lower maintenance needs, energy savings, and more hygienic operations in both municipal and industrial applications.

Q: Where can this centrifuge be installed, and what are its environmental requirements?

A: The unit is designed for horizontal, base-mounted installation and suits a range of locations, including municipal water treatment plants and industrial effluent facilities. It operates reliably within environments needing IP54-class protection for the motor and control panel.

Q: When should the centrifuge be serviced or maintained?

A: While designed for low-maintenance operation thanks to its robust build and automatic control, regular inspections following manufacturer guidelines-such as checking vibration levels and drum condition-are advised. Proper servicing intervals depend on usage frequency and sludge characteristics.

Q: What is the feed inlet pressure range required for optimal performance?

A: For best results, the recommended feed inlet pressure is between 0.1 and 0.3 MPa. This range ensures efficient sludge entry and separation during operation, preventing blockages and maintaining consistent output.

Q: How energy-efficient is the centrifuge and what is its noise level during operation?

A: Power consumption varies between 7.5 and 22 kW, depending on the model, balancing high performance with energy efficiency. The noise level is approximately 85 dB(A), typical for industrial decanter centrifuges operating at high speeds.
